A scale model of a rectangular building lot measures 7 feet by 5 feet. If the actual house will be built using a scale factor of 12, what is the area of the actual building lot?

To find the area of the actual building lot, we need to determine the dimensions of the actual lot using the scale factor of 12 and then calculate the area.

Given that the scale model measures 7 feet by 5 feet, we can multiply each dimension by the scale factor of 12 to find the dimensions of the actual building lot.

Length of actual building lot = 7 feet * 12 = 84 feet
Width of actual building lot = 5 feet * 12 = 60 feet

To find the area of the actual building lot, we multiply the length by the width:

Area = Length * Width
Area = 84 feet * 60 feet

Now, let's calculate the area:

Area = 5040 square feet

Therefore, the area of the actual building lot is 5040 square feet.
